Finance Review Summary — Brindlehart Foods, prepared for the board. The proposed 9% price increase for legacy customers on the Harvestline range would add an estimated 3.2 points of gross margin by year end. Modelling assumes 6% attrition, concentrated in smaller accounts in the Westmere territory. Cash impact turns positive in the second quarter after implementation. Communications and contractual notice periods have been reviewed by counsel. The confidential note below sets out the underlying plan.

internal memo for tagef-hadup: Gross margin on Ulaath came in at 15 percent against a plan of 5 percent. Only 7 of the 120 pilot accounts renewed Ulaath, so a churn review is set for October 15.

Hi, welcome to the Chimewheel on-call rotation. One issue you'll likely encounter early is the calendar sync conflict: when two connected calendars update the same event within the same sync window, the reconciler flags it and holds both versions rather than guessing. Affected users see a "pending resolution" badge. Do not manually edit the conflict table; use the resolution tool instead. The full step-by-step resolution procedure is documented on our internal page.

wiki page, baguf-kahap: https://confluence.tolvaqsys.internal/browse/display/projects/8d5f528f

MEMO — Procurement, Kestrelgate Foods

To: Finance Team
Re: Marrowfield Logistics contract renewal

Current contract expires end of quarter. Renewal terms received: 6% rate increase, two-year lock-in, volume rebate unchanged. Alternatives quoted higher. Recommendation: renew, but negotiate rebate threshold down to 80% of current volume. Need budget confirmation by the 15th. No service complaints on record this year. Decision memo to follow after sign-off. Strategic context is noted directly below.

board note of kadug-tawig: Only 5 of the 100 pilot accounts renewed Oliath, so a churn review is set for April 15.